McCollum Turf Conditions

East Cobb clay is both a blessing and a curse for landscaping. It drains poorly in heavy rain, stays soggy longer than you'd want, and makes grass establishment frustrating. But here's where artificial putting greens shine: they eliminate those headaches entirely. The turf sits on top of a proper drainage base, so water moves through instead of pooling on your property. McCollum's climate means intense summer sun in open yards but also plenty of tree coverage in residential pockets. Our artificial turf is designed to handle both scenarios without fading or wear patterns. We assess your property's sun exposure during the consultation—some yards have morning shade and afternoon heat, others stay dappled all day. Yard sizes in the McCollum area vary significantly. Some properties are tighter, especially near the airport corridor, while others have generous backyards. We custom-fit putting greens to whatever space you have. The installation process accounts for your existing grading and that clay base—we're not just rolling sod over problem soil. We prepare the foundation properly so your green stays level and playable year after year, even through Georgia's heavy rain seasons.

How does installation work with East Cobb's clay soil?

We don't fight the clay; we build on top of it. We install a proper drainage base and subgrade preparation so water flows away from the turf. The clay actually works in our favor because it's stable and doesn't shift. Your putting green stays level and true season after season, even after our heavy Georgia rainfalls.

What's the difference between a backyard putting green and a full practice green?

Putting greens focus on short-game practice and casual play, typically 300–800 square feet. They're perfect for McCollum residential lots. Practice greens are larger and include chipping zones. We help you decide what fits your space and budget during the consultation.
